----IMPORTANT UPDATE----

Because of a stealth change in the latest patch (1.3.3) this will NOT longer work !!!!

----IMPORTANT UPDATE----



Original Post:

In specifics i am talking about the Point Defense Drone.

I am opening this thread because most players are unware of the PPD not only blocking Muta and Corrupter attacks, it also destroys Broodlings. It is not even mentioned in the Liquipedia!



The Broodlord
[image loading]
This mighty creature is the fear of every terran and indeed it is a powerful unit. It not only has a 20dmg attack with range 9.5, it also spawns Broodlings which can attack on their own. On the first attack a Broodlord spawns 2 Broodlings, then one after the other.

This is especially fearsome for a terrans with Siege Tanks because they will automatically target the Broodlings and so the terran will damage his own units. Also movement of units (e.g. Thor) gets slowed down. If the terran unsieges the zerg will attack with the rest of his units easily rolling over the terran army.


The Raven
[image loading]
Allthough Ravens are powerful spell casters they are used most of the time solely for detection purposes against burrowed banelings, some terran players even don't build them at all.

Point Defense Drone
[image loading]
The PDD is immobile and cannot attack, but will negate specific enemy projectiles near itself. Used against Broodlords it will block 20 Broodlings from spawning. The Broodlord still deals 20dmg but the units can walk freely and won't be focused by tanks, so the tanks can remain sieged.


[image loading]



Some Data:
1 PDD blocks 20 Broodlings.
1 PDD block Broodlings from 1 Broodlord ~ 1 Ingame Minute
2 PDDs block Broodlings from 6 Broodlords ~ 20 Ingame Seconds
4 PDDs block Broodlings from 6 Broodlords ~ 40 Ingame Seconds
4 PDDs block Broodlings from 10 Broodlords ~ 20 Ingame Seconds

How to use it:
Many highlevel Terrans are already incorporating the Raven into their play mainly because of the devastating Baneling bombs. So instead of getting 1 Raven for detection purposes i recommend building 2-3 Ravens. Each Raven can build 2 PDDs when they have full energy. Even if the zerg doesn't get any Broodlords the Raven still remains useful as harrasment unit (AutoTurret) and damage dealer (Seeker Missile).

This will most likely not revolutionize the whole ZvT Metagame, but on higher levels some battles can be turned into the Terrans favor, deciding whole games. Especially the Thor with his range 10 air attack can easily battle the Broodlords from the distance without taking too much damage.

Edit: Of course vikings are (and will still remain) the main answer to Broodlords. But the Raven (if built beforehand) can help you out immensely.

Tip: You should always throw down at least 2 PDDs because the first attack from a Broodlord will spawn 2 Broodlings

and for the comparison with viking's.

Viking's do kill the Broodlords, but they don't stop your own units taking damage, siege tanks will splash their own, siege tanks will shoot onto your own marines, etc.

The PDD actually gives you time to stay sieged (instead of unsieging and letting the blings roll in), and actually take down the BL's before you have to reposition.

Situational, but could be very usefull in those cases.
